For nearly 500 years, the Unicorn has been the national symbol (and later, the national animal) of Scotland. In the mid-1500s, the unicorn first appeared on the royal coat of arm of Scotland. Originally, the coat featured a unicorn on either side of the Rampant Lion shield. In 1603, during the Union of the Crowns, King James VI of Scotland became James I of England as well. To acknowledge the uneasy unity between the two countries, the English lion replaced one of the Scottish unicorns. This one-of-each design remains unchanged today. The unease continues, however as myth suggests that the lion and the unicorn — known as mortal enemies — are forever locked in battle for the crown of “King of the Beasts.”
